Do you want to improve vanilla beacons? Then Advanced Beacons might be for you.
Advanced Beacons adds 5 new beacon tiers to the game, each with its own crafting recipe. Every tier increases the beacon’s range and allows multiple potion effects per beacon, meaning you no longer need to place several beacons just to access all effects.
No large pyramid of iron, gold, diamond, or netherite blocks is required.
Additionally, Advanced Beacons can add more potion effects to beacons. This feature can be completely disabled for a more vanilla friendly experience.

🛠️ Commands
| Command | Description |
|---|---|
/advancedbeacons setLanguage [English / Deutsch] |
Sets the display language for the executing player. |
/advancedbeacons giveBeacon [1-5] |
Gives an Advanced Beacon of the selected tier to the executing player. |
/advancedbeacons viewRecipe [1-5] |
Shows the crafting recipe of the selected tier. |
📄 Permissions
| Permission | Default | Description |
|---|---|---|
advancedbeacons.command.setlanguage |
true | Allows the user to set their preferred display language |
advancedbeacons.command.viewrecipe |
true | Allows the user to view Advanced Beacon recipes |
advancedbeacons.command.givebeacon |
op | Allows the user to give themselves an Advanced Beacon of any tier |
